WebScales Methode Trombone Alto Reading Music in Tenor Clef - Jul 08 2024 High school instrumentalists studying the trombone, euphonium (baritone horn) cello, double bass, and bassoon will encounter the tenor clef in advanced works. The tenor clef is a moveable C clef used to represent music written in the upper ranges for those instruments. Its WebBelow, you'll find a useful chart that shows the most commonly used slide positions for trombone (bass clef in C). Some trombones have a trigger which is referred to as an F attachment and replaces 6th position. This chart is for a standard tenor trombone without a trigger. The positions marked #2nd and #3rd are to be played slightly shorter.
WebThe contrabass trombone is probably the rarest extant, pitched an octave (or a perfect fourth) lower than tenor or bass trombones.
